1st piece (from bottom) = 67 cm
15th piece = 32 cm
a = 67
a₁₅ = a + 14d = 32
14d = 32 - 67
d = -35/14
d =-5/2
d = -2.5
a₇ = a + 6d
= 67 + 6(-2.5)
= 67 - 15
= <u>52 cm</u>
